Elementary: Watson and Moriarty related scoop from Entertainment Weekly's Natalie Abrams

http://i.kinja-img.com/gawker-media/image/upload/s--abCSwqGP--/1933twn1t8gilpng.png

Here's some scoop on Elementary from Entertainment Weekly's Natalie Abrams' The Spoiler Room column, which was posted on 2/13/15.



Moriarty killed for Watson! Does this mean Natalie Dormer is returning to Elementary? — Brynn
It’s a little too soon to say, but the cat-and-mouse game between Joan and Moriarty is far from over. “Even after three years, Moriarty isn’t sure how she feels about Joan,” executive producer Rob Doherty says. “If you classified the relationship as ‘adversarial,’ Moriarty would tell you you’re being simplistic. There’s more to it than that. Joan means a great deal to Sherlock, and that means a great deal to Moriarty, and so Joan is afforded a kind of protection. Moriarty won’t allow any harm to come to her—at least until her ultimate agenda with regards to Sherlock comes into focus.”

Elementary: Scoop on the possibility of Rhys Ifans and Natalie Dormer returning to the show from TVLine's Michael Ausiello


Here's some scoop on Elementary from this week's (Posted on 11/11/14) Ask Ausiello column.



Question: Any plans for Elementary to bring back Mycroft or Irene Adler/Moriarty? —Agnes
Ausiello: Probably and maybe. “We would absolutely love to bring Rhys [Ifans] back as Mycroft,” executive producer Rob Doherty says of Sherlock’s bro. “It’s something we are investigating. I think it will ultimately come down to his schedule. He’s a busy guy, for good reason.” That goes double for in-demand Game of Thrones actress Natalie Dormer, who plays Irene Adler/Moriarty. “I was amazed that we were able to get her for even the one episode she was in [last season],” the EP notes. “So, yes, same set of circumstances. We could not love them more, and so, if we can find the right story and the time in their schedules, we would love to have them back.”

Elementary: Scoop on the possibility of Natalie Dormer returning and Moriarty related scoop on season 2 from Entertainment Weekly's Sandra Gonzalez

Here's some scoop on Elementary from Entertainment Weekly's Sandra Gonzalez's The Spoiler Room column, which was posted on 7/3/13.


Sandra, I’m SO pleased with Elementary casting Rhys Ifans as Sherlock’s brother. But can you tell me when Natalie Dormer will be back? — Renee
Last time we caught up with Dormer, who we think should be in the running for an Emmy for GOT,  she claimed she “couldn’t possible comment” but says “I’m sure it would take more than that to hold Moriarty in a jail cell, if I had to speculate.” And as far as those fans who think Irene isn’t really Moriarty, Dormer is happy to listen to all theories.  ”This is the gift of the show, right? That there’s so much you can do with the formula, and the bluffing, and the double bluffing, and the triple bluffing. So who knows? And to be honest, honey, I’d be the last to know,” she says, laughing.
